This week is Legend PsiOps Battlegrounds and Vow of the Disciple Challenges

Bungie has released theDestiny 2schedulethrough May 2022, and there’s events every week to partake in: sometimes more than one a week.

TheWitch Queenexpansion has been out for roughly a month, and folks are settling in to the live service element of the game, which has quite a few things planned as the Season of the Risen continues on “for several more months.” Legend PsiOps Battlegrounds and Vow of the Disciple Challenges are live this week, and on April 1, Trials Labs (Zone Capture) will be enabled.

Destiny 2 schedule

After that there’s Grandmaster Nightfalls on April 5, followed by another Trials Labs (Freelance), and most importantly: the Iron Banner returns on April 12 after it just happened this past week. The main “activity” though is easilythe Guardian Gamesfrom May 3-24, which are kind of like the Olympics ofDestiny 2.
